Grey screen after re-install fail

Hi all,


I'm trying to flatten and re-install a 2007 Intel MacBook in order to sell it.

I managed to boot from a Snow Leopard DVD and erase the drive using disk utility. The machine rebooted and started the fresh install.


It then hung for over an hour on '27 minutes remaining', and then decided to switch itself off!!


Now when I power on I only get a grey screen!


I'm doing this install via an external dvd drive over FW, as the internal optical drive is goosed.


I've tried booting the mac into safe mode - nothing.

I've also tried holding down option key as I boot - this does give me the option of booting from OSX DVD. When I click on the disc icon it hangs some more, for maybe 5 minutes or so before returning to the grey screen and cranking the fans up full.


Any other suggestions I can try??
